## Further reading

The Corvalite SDKs for Dart and Kotlin aim for full feature parity, but releases are not always simultaneous. Plugin authors should not assume a method available in one SDK exists in the other; check the parity matrix before targeting both platforms. Known gaps, planned convergence dates, and per-version capability flags are tracked in the matrix document linked below.

operations page: https://confluence.lumicsys.internal/projects/display/projects/display

## Service Accounts — SproutCycle Scheduler

SproutCycle computes watering schedules for the greenhouse fleet and runs under the `sprout-svc` account. If the scheduler stalls, first confirm the account can still reach the internal Rainline API; most incidents trace back to an expired credential. When re-provisioning on-call tooling, configure the client with the current service key, which appears below.

app token of tagug-hahaf = kto2_9v

# Break-Glass: Deep-Link Routing (Fernwhistle App)

If the mobile deep-link router on Fernwhistle starts sending everyone to the onboarding screen again, you can break-glass into the routing config service and flip the fallback table manually. Please only do this if the on-call reviewer signs off — it bypasses normal review. The emergency console will ask for the recovery passphrase, which is below.

unlock words, fafog-tajop: fendor-kasix

# Build Provenance: Incremental Rebuilds on Mosswire

Quick primer: Mosswire only rebuilds pages whose content hash changed, so "why didn't my page update?" usually means the source hash matched. Every incremental run writes a provenance record — which inputs, which template version, which cache entries it reused. If output looks stale, don't nuke the cache first; check the provenance log. Each record is keyed by the token that appears below.

build token for fafof-tageg: htk21_f30a3062ec5a0972b3bbf

**Ticket VX-118: Vault locked during websocket reconnect fix review**

Reviewing the Glimmerline reconnect patch. Exponential backoff logic looks fine; jitter cap needs a bound. Can't verify against staging because the Brackenhold secrets vault auto-locked after three failed token fetches — the flaky reconnect itself triggered them. Need vault unsealed to run integration checks. Unseal it with the recovery passphrase below.

unlock words, fahof-yahaf: praael-gorox-tamix-druwyn-zorys